Description

Reporting to the Vice President, Human Resources – Americas Welding, the Senior Manager, Human Resources will serve as a hands-on leader, within a Generalist capacity, providing support for our Canadian businesses. This role provides leadership for a team supporting approximately 500 employees in multiple manufacturing locations.

Key Responsibilities

  • HR Strategy and Leadership: Develop and implement HR strategies that align with the organization’s goals and objectives. Provide guidance to senior leadership on talent matters.
  • Team Management: Provide direction and mentorship to the HR team, fostering a collaborative and high-performance culture. Implement professional development programs to enhance team skills and career growth, ensuring the HR team is equipped to support organizational goals effectively.
  • Continuous Improvement: Foster a culture of continuous improvement by regularly evaluating HR processes and policies. Implement innovative solutions and best practices to enhance efficiency, effectiveness, and employee satisfaction.
  • Organizational Development: Drive initiatives related to organizational design, development, and change management.
  • Employee Relations: Provide support and guidance on employee relations issues, including performance management, disciplinary actions, and conflict resolution.
  • Training and Development: Lead training sessions and workshops to enhance employee skills and knowledge.
  • Recruitment and Retention: Partner with Global Talent Acquisition team to manage the recruitment, selection, and retention processes to attract and retain top talent for professional roles. Work with local HR partners to drive recruiting activities for manufacturing roles.
  • Compensation, Benefits and Payroll: Work in partnership with Corporate Total Rewards team to ensure compensation and benefits are competitive and equitable. Lead the Canadian shared service payroll team.
  • Compliance: Ensure compliance with local, state, and federal laws and regulations related to HR practices.
  • HR Metrics and Reporting: Analyze HR metrics to assess the effectiveness of HR programs and initiatives.
